Cabinet - Monday 2 February 2026 3.00 pm

The Cabinet of Southwark Council is scheduled to meet on Monday 2 February 2026 to discuss a range of important issues, including plans to modernise the council's repairs service, the development of new affordable homes, and the council's strategy for housing older people. The meeting will also cover updates on the new homes delivery programme, plans for the Tustin Estate renewal, and the council's enhanced biodiversity duty report.

Cabinet - Tuesday 6 January 2026 11.00 am

The Cabinet of Southwark Council met on Tuesday 6 January 2026 to discuss several key issues, approving a new framework for land use, extending a contract for park maintenance, and agreeing to a new council tax base for the upcoming financial year. The meeting also saw the approval of proposed changes to the Senior Resources Leadership Team structure, including the creation of two new director roles.

Cabinet - Tuesday 7 January 2025 11.00 am

The Cabinet of Southwark Council met on Tuesday 7 January 2025 to discuss a range of important issues, including the Housing Revenue Account budget, the Council Tax base for 2025-26, and the Streets for People delivery plan. A key decision made was the approval to use compulsory purchase powers to facilitate Phase 2 of the Tustin Estate regeneration project.

Cabinet - Tuesday 2 December 2025 11.00 am

At a meeting on 2 December 2025, Southwark Council's Cabinet addressed a range of issues, from housing and education to community safety and financial planning. Key decisions included approving the demolition of Marie Curie House, reviewing school standards, and outlining a new resident engagement strategy. The cabinet also discussed and made decisions on land disposal in East Dulwich, strategic community infrastructure funding, and the Tustin Estate renewal project.

Cabinet - Tuesday 14 October 2025 2.00 pm

The Southwark Council cabinet met on 14 October 2025, and agreed to dispose of land for a new care home, adopt a climate and environment supplementary planning document, consult on changes to the Community Infrastructure Levy (CIL) for student housing, authorise the letting of underground garage space, and award a contract for integrated sexual and reproductive health services.
